Navigating the Hermès Bangle Size Chart:

Finding the perfect fit is crucial when purchasing any piece of jewelry, and Hermès bangles are no exception. Hermès typically uses a size chart that measures the bangle's inner circumference. Understanding this chart is essential to ensure a comfortable and secure fit. While the exact measurements may vary slightly depending on the specific design and material, a typical Hermès bangle size chart might include sizes ranging from small to extra-large, each corresponding to a specific inner circumference measurement in centimeters or inches.

It's highly recommended to consult the official Hermès website or a reputable retailer for the most accurate size chart for the specific bangle you are interested in. If purchasing online, carefully review the size guide and consider measuring your wrist to ensure an accurate fit before committing to a purchase. Remember, a slightly snug fit is generally preferred for bangles to prevent them from slipping off the wrist. However, excessively tight bangles can be uncomfortable and may even leave marks on the skin.
